Description: Story Creator is a creative writing app that helps users plan, organize, and write stories. It provides tools for mind mapping, character profiles, scene outlines, rich text editing, and more to aid the story writing process.

Description: Pixiko is a simple yet powerful online pixel art and sprite editor. It has an intuitive interface and tools for drawing, coloring, animating, and more. Great for game developers, graphic designers, and pixel artists.
